Summary of Animal, Vegetable, Miracle:
“Animal, Vegetable, Miracle” chronicles the Kingsolver family’s commitment to living a year solely on food they could grow or source locally. Barbara Kingsolver, along with her husband and two daughters, documents their experiences as they delve into the realms of seasonal eating, organic farming, and the broader impact of food choices on health and the environment. The narrative unfolds as a compelling exploration of the challenges and rewards of embracing a sustainable and intentional approach to food.

Themes in Animal, Vegetable, Miracle:
“Animal, Vegetable, Miracle” delves into various themes, including sustainable living, ethical food choices, and the impact of globalization on the food industry. Kingsolver explores the interconnectedness of our food system, shedding light on the importance of supporting local agriculture and making informed choices that align with personal values.
